Understanding Cryptocurrency

Before diving into specific strategies, it’s essential to grasp the fundamentals of cryptocurrency. Cryptocurrency is a digital or virtual currency that uses cryptography for security and operates on decentralized networks based on blockchain technology. Bitcoin, Ethereum, and Litecoin are just a few examples of the thousands of cryptocurrencies available today.

The Importance of Market Analysis

Effective market analysis is vital for making informed investment decisions. Here are some key methods to analyze the cryptocurrency market:

  • Fundamental Analysis: Evaluate the intrinsic value of a cryptocurrency by examining its technology, use case, team, and market demand.
  • Technical Analysis: Utilize historical price data and chart patterns to predict future price movements.
  • Sentiment Analysis: Gauge market sentiment by following news, social media trends, and community discussions.

Developing a Solid Trading Strategy

To turn $100 into $1,000 through crypto investment, developing a solid trading strategy is crucial. Here are some effective strategies to consider:

  • Day Trading: Involves making multiple trades within a single day to capitalize on short-term price movements.
  • Swing Trading: Focuses on capturing gains over a few days or weeks by holding assets during market fluctuations.
  • HODLing: A long-term strategy where you buy and hold cryptocurrencies, betting on their appreciation over time.
  • Scalping: A method that involves making small profits from numerous trades throughout the day.

Risk Management Techniques

Investing in cryptocurrency comes with inherent risks. Implementing effective risk management techniques is essential to protect your capital:

  • Setting Stop-Loss Orders: Automatically sell your assets at a predetermined price to limit potential losses.
  • Diversifying Your Portfolio: Spread your investments across different cryptocurrencies to reduce exposure to any single asset.
  • Investing Only What You Can Afford to Lose: Never invest money that you cannot afford to lose, especially in the volatile crypto market.

Portfolio Diversification

Portfolio diversification is key to mitigating risk and enhancing potential returns. Consider the following tips for effective diversification:

  • Include Various Types of Cryptocurrencies: Invest in a mix of large-cap, mid-cap, and small-cap cryptocurrencies.
  • Explore Different Sectors: Look into various sectors like DeFi, NFTs, and blockchain technology.
  • Regularly Rebalance Your Portfolio: Adjust your investments based on market performance and personal financial goals.
